The same style, listed four times

Two hundred new styles a quarter. Each one needs images, copy, categories, size runs, wholesale and MSRP — re-entered for your site, Faire, FashionGo and OrangeShine, each with its own fields and rules.

Handwritten rep orders

Your outside reps still write orders on the road, then photograph them. Somebody sits down and deciphers the shorthand line by line before a single unit can ship.

One typo, a short shipment

A mis-keyed size run means you under-bill an account or ship the wrong units — and eat the chargeback.
